What This Centre Tests
Class 4 — Cars & Light Vans
Max £54.85Cars, taxis, private hire vehicles, ambulances, motor caravans, and goods vehicles up to 3,000kg.
Class 7 — Commercial Vans
Max £58.60Goods vehicles between 3,000kg and 3,500kg design gross weight. Includes large vans like the Ford Transit.

💡 Before Your MOT at ST PAULS STREET MOT CENTRE LTD
- Check all lights — blown bulbs are the #1 MOT failure
- Tyre tread must be at least 1.6mm (use the 20p coin test)
- Dashboard warning lights (engine, ABS, airbag) must not stay on
- Windscreen wipers must clear effectively and washer fluid must work
- Book in the morning — gives time for repairs + retest the same day

What if my car fails the MOT at ST PAULS STREET MOT CENTRE LTD?▼
If your vehicle fails, ST PAULS STREET MOT CENTRE LTD will provide a list of failure items. If they repair the faults and retest within 10 working days, the partial retest is usually free. You can also get repairs done elsewhere and return for a full retest.
